To change the filter in a dishwasher, first locate the filter at the bottom of the dishwasher. Twist or pull out the filter, depending on the model. Clean the filter with warm, soapy water and a brush to remove any debris. Replace the filter back into the dishwasher and secure it in place.

How do I properly remove the GE dishwasher filter for cleaning or replacement?

To properly remove the GE dishwasher filter for cleaning or replacement, follow these steps: Locate the filter at the bottom of the dishwasher. Twist the filter counterclockwise to unlock it. Lift the filter out of the dishwasher. Clean the filter with warm, soapy water or replace it if necessary. Reinsert the filter and twist it clockwise to lock it back into place. Make sure to consult your dishwasher's manual for specific instructions.


How can I remove the filter from a Whirlpool dishwasher?

To remove the filter from a Whirlpool dishwasher, locate the filter at the bottom of the dishwasher, twist it counterclockwise to unlock it, and then lift it out. Clean the filter thoroughly and replace it by twisting it back in a clockwise direction until it locks into place.

How can I fix a clogged dishwasher filter?

To fix a clogged dishwasher filter, first remove the bottom rack and locate the filter at the bottom of the dishwasher. Remove any debris or food particles from the filter by rinsing it under running water or using a soft brush. Once clean, reassemble the filter and bottom rack, then run a cycle with a dishwasher cleaner to ensure proper functioning.
